I’ve read that multi-tasking is really an illusion. We *think* we are truly multi-tasking, but we’re actually distracting ourselves, not really focussed, and not really more productive. That’s what the research I’ve read says.
Not that I really remember that most of the time. Today, I thought I was really cranking out all kinds of tasks at once. I was running a program on the computer, listening to a program on the radio, cleaning up the kitchen, and throwing in a load of laundry. Man, I was getting things done!
And then I looked for my cell phone. It was not in the bedroom. Not in my office. Not in the kitchen. Not in the bathroom. It is NOT in the washing machine, I told myself as I checked every place I had been . . . but it was. I was so efficient I had slipped out of my bathrobe and tossed it in the washer while I was getting dressed and doing all those other things . . . and forgot my phone was in the pocket.
